About P M Nabeel
P M Nabeel is a scholar working on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ine, Biomedical Engineering and Surgery, having authored 79 papers that have together received 680 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Cardiovascular Health and Disease Prevention (66 papers), Non-Invasive Vital Sign Monitoring (45 papers), Hemodynamic Monitoring and Therapy (30 papers), Cerebrovascular and Carotid Artery Diseases (15 papers), Heart Rate Variability and Autonomic Control (15 papers), Blood Pressure and Hypertension Studies (12 papers), Optical Imaging and Spectroscopy Techniques (12 papers) and Cardiovascular Function and Risk Factors (10 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(567 citations), Biomedical Engineering (484 citations) and Surgery (272 citations). P M Nabeel has collaborated with scholars based in India, Netherlands and United States. Frequent co-authors include Jayaraj Joseph, Mohanasankar Sivaprakasam, Malay Ilesh Shah, Raj Kiran, Prabhdeep Kaur, Sudha Ramachandra Rao, D Suba Chandran, Ashok Kumar Jaryal, Manish Soneja and Sadagopan Thanikachalam. Their work appears in journals such as PLoS ONE, Scientific Reports and IEEE Transactions on Biomedical Engineering.
